.DISCUSSION...
The forecast remains unchanged. Min RHs generally remain above 15%
and winds stay below critical thresholds through the period. ERCs
remain near or just above the 50th percentile, but fuels continue to
cure given persistent hot and dry conditions. Isolated to scattered
storms are expected across the higher terrain and far West Texas
today, before decreasing in coverage on Monday. While these will
produce wetting rains, storms that develop may also produce
gusty/erratic winds and lead to lightning starts. However, the
overall threat for fire spread will be low.
